Output 99d7bddd65d6dfb0929cc1244f4256e23d954509a524ac19e421f9210e220b2f:18

value
512510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849487dcb5fa3e101909b3f27788c54768aa3f1 OP_EQUAL
address
3H2qEaK3EvehF8bprPn77xrCeebVwXS4NL
transaction
99d7bddd65d6dfb0929cc1244f4256e23d954509a524ac19e421f9210e220b2f
spent
true